However, nocturnal eating can interrupt your sleep in various ... WebNov 7, 2024 · You'll also want to avoid coffee, tea, soda, energy drinks, and chocolate, which are sources of caffeine. Caffeine blocks a chemical that makes you feel sleepy ( adenosine ). When consumed too close to bedtime, caffeine can contribute to insomnia. 3 Caffeine can also make you have to urinate more at night ( nocturia ).
